Position Summary:
As a Construction Project Manager, you will oversee both residential and commercial reconstruction projects. From start to finish, you will be responsible for ensuring projects are completed on time, within budget, and to the highest quality standards. Unlike new construction, our rebuild projects present unique challenges, and no two days are the same. You will interact daily with subcontractors, in-house craftsmen, property managers, and insurance professionals.
